Noodle Kugel

Cultural Context

Noodle kugel, a traditional Jewish dish, has its roots in Eastern European Jewish cuisine. Often served during Shabbat and holidays, it symbolizes comfort and family gatherings. This sweet or savory baked pudding showcases the versatility of noodles, blending them with rich dairy ingredients. Today, noodle kugel is enjoyed in various forms across the globe, with adaptations to suit modern tastes.

Servings4
4 eggs
2 cups cottage cheese
2 cups sour cream
1/2 cup golden raisins
1/2 cup sugar
1 pound egg noodles
1 cup plain breadcrumbs
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1 teaspoon brown sugar
5 tablespoons melted butter
cooking spray

1

Preheat the oven to 350°F.

2

Lightly beat 4 eggs in a mixing bowl.

3

Add 2 cups of cottage cheese, 2 cups of sour cream, 1/2 cup of golden raisins, and 1/2 cup of sugar to the eggs; stir all together until well combined.

4

Boil 1 pound of egg noodles for 8 to 10 minutes until al dente; drain and add to the egg mixture.

5

Mix the noodles thoroughly with the egg mixture to avoid dry pockets.

6

Prepare a 2.5-quart baking dish by spraying it with cooking spray.

7

Transfer the noodle mixture into the baking dish and smooth it out.

8

In a separate bowl, mix 1 cup of plain breadcrumbs, 1 teaspoon of cinnamon, 1 teaspoon of brown sugar, and 5 tablespoons of melted butter to create the topping.

9

Sprinkle the breadcrumb mixture evenly over the top of the kugel.

10

Drizzle 1 tablespoon of melted butter over the topping for added crunchiness.

11

Bake in the preheated oven at 350°F for 45 to 60 minutes until the top is golden brown and crispy.
